What Are Ugly Pictures?

Ugly pictures can be described as photographs that lack conventional beauty or aesthetics. They may feature odd expressions, awkward poses, or unflattering lighting. However, the charm of these images often lies in their authenticity. Unlike their polished counterparts, ugly pictures provide a glimpse into real-life moments filled with emotion and spontaneity.

How Do Ugly Pictures Impact Our Self-Perception?

Ugly pictures can have a profound impact on our self-perception. They allow us to embrace our flaws and recognize that everyone has moments of imperfection. This acceptance can lead to increased self-esteem and body positivity. When we see others sharing their ugly pictures, it normalizes the experience of feeling less than perfect, fostering a more inclusive and compassionate mindset.
